In this episode, Ryan is joined by attorney, Marina Medvin to break down the legal and societal implications of the high-profile incident involving ICE agents in Minneapolis. The conversation examines what the law actually says about blocking or interfering with law enforcement, when officers are legally justified in using force, and how civilian actions can escalate already volatile situations.

The discussion also explores police training standards, split-second decision-making, and the broader costs—legal, political, and social—of confrontations between civilians and federal agents.
